Enable job alerts via email!

R&D Verification & Automation Engineer (Hybrid)

Ansys

Vancouver

On-site

CAD 60,000 - 100,000

Full time

30+ days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Join a forward-thinking company that empowers innovation through engineering simulation. As an R&D Verification & Automation Engineer, you will play a pivotal role in enhancing Ansys' industry-leading software. Collaborate with cross-functional teams to develop applications that streamline product testing across various environments, including Desktop, Cloud, and Web. Your expertise in programming, automation, and debugging will be crucial as you work on impactful projects that drive human advancement. Ansys values diversity and inclusion, creating a workplace where every idea is valued and innovation thrives. If you're passionate about technology and eager to make a difference, this opportunity is for you.

Qualifications

  • 2+ years of experience in software development or testing.
  • Strong knowledge of CI/CD practices and tools.

Responsibilities

  • Develop and maintain applications for testing Ansys products.
  • Implement fully automated build pipelines using CI/CD tools.

Skills

C/C++
Python
JavaScript
Perl
Debugging and Troubleshooting
Communication Skills

Education

Bachelor’s degree in Computer Science or related field
Master’s degree in Computer Science or related field

Tools

Microsoft Visual Studio
VSCode
PyCharm
Git
Azure DevOps
Jenkins
GitHub Actions
Cypress
Puppeteer

Job description

Requisition #: 15944

Our Mission: Powering Innovation That Drives Human Advancement

When visionary companies need to know how their world-changing ideas will perform, they close the gap between design and reality with Ansys simulation. For more than 50 years, Ansys software has enabled innovators across industries to push boundaries by using the predictive power of simulation. From sustainable transportation to advanced semiconductors, from satellite systems to life-saving medical devices, the next great leaps in human advancement will be powered by Ansys.

Innovate With Ansys, Power Your Career.

SUMMARY
Ansys empowers the world's most innovative companies to design and deliver transformational products by offering the best and broadest engineering simulation software to solve the most complex design challenges and engineer products limited only by imagination. As an engineer at Ansys, you will help develop our industry-leading simulation software and work on a variety of impactful projects to help maintain, advance, and accelerate Ansys products.

The R&D Verification & Automation Engineer will join the Electronics, Systems, and Optics Business Unit to support testing of Ansys applications through the development and maintenance of internal software products & supporting systems. This role will collaborate closely with distributed cross functional teams and will work on various technology stacks and environments with automation being the center focus.

RESPONSIBILITIES

  • Develop, implement and maintain applications to streamline testing of Ansys products in multiple environments like Desktop, Cloud, and Web.
  • Develop, implement, and maintain fully automated build pipelines using Continuous Integration and Continuous Delivery (CI/CD) tools.
  • Perform functional, application, regression, and performance testing in manual and/or automated test environments and investigate causes of problems.
  • Work in a variety of computing environments such as Windows, Linux, Virtual Machines, Compute Clusters, Cloud, etc.

MINIMUM QUALIFICATIONS

  • Bachelor’s degree in Computer Science, Computer Engineering, or a related technical degree with 2 years of experience, or MS with no experience.
  • Experience with programming languages such as C/C++.
  • Experience with scripting languages such as Python, JavaScript, Perl, Windows batch and Linux shell scripts.
  • Experience with IDEs such as Microsoft Visual Studio, VSCode, PyCharm etc.
  • Experience with source code version control systems such as Git.
  • Experience with Azure DevOps, Jenkins, or GitHub Actions for CI/CD pipelines and agents.
  • Experience with pipeline configuration languages like YAML.
  • Passion for crafting robust and efficient applications or automated build systems with exceptional debugging and troubleshooting skills.

PREFERRED QUALIFICATIONS

  • Experience with Cloud Based environments such as AWS, Google Cloud Platform or Microsoft Azure.
  • Previous DevOps related work experience.
  • Experience in a large-scale commercial software testing and verification environment including web-application testing.
  • Strong knowledge of programming using scripting languages like Python or JavaScript.
  • Strong knowledge of programming languages like C/C++ or Go.
  • Experience with web application testing tools like Cypress or Puppeteer.
  • Experience with using Linux.
  • Excellent debugging and problem-solving skills.
  • Good communication (verbal and written) and interpersonal skills.
  • Ability to learn quickly and to collaborate with others in a geographically distributed team.

INCLUSION IS AT OUR CORE
We believe diverse thinking leads to better outcomes. We are committed to creating and nurturing a workplace that fuels this by welcoming people, no matter their background, identity, or experience, to a workplace where they are valued and where diversity, inclusion, equity, and belonging thrive.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

R&D Verification & Automation Engineer (Hybrid) Ansys

Semiconductor Engineering

Vancouver

On-site

CAD 80,000 - 100,000

16 days ago

Automation Control Engineer, Intermediate

Arbutus Search Group

Delta

Hybrid

CAD 75,000 - 105,000

6 days ago
Be an early applicant

Senior Platform Engineer (Digital Banking)

Vancity

Vancouver

Hybrid

CAD 81,000 - 122,000

9 days ago

Senior Platform Engineer (Core Banking)

Vancouver City Savings Credit Union

Vancouver

Hybrid

CAD 81,000 - 122,000

21 days ago

Senior Platform Engineer (Digital Banking)

Vancouver City Savings Credit Union

Vancouver

Hybrid

CAD 81,000 - 122,000

21 days ago

QA Automation Engineer

MatchBox Consulting Group

Vancouver

Hybrid

CAD 80,000 - 100,000

30+ days ago

Senior Platform Engineer (Core Banking)

Vancity

Vancouver

Hybrid

CAD 81,000 - 122,000

30+ days ago

Senior Platform Engineer (Digital Banking)

Vancity

Vancouver

Hybrid

CAD 81,000 - 122,000

30+ days ago

Senior Protection and Control Engineer

MatchBox Consulting Group

Burnaby

Hybrid

CAD 80,000 - 100,000

30+ days ago